Netpaper is a new and exclusive printed web directory for 500 of the leading online businesses only in the UK; we only accept high calibre sites based on the functionality, usability, design & most importantly the objective of sites with regards to consumer expectations.

Each month 10,000 copies of Netpaper will be distributed to a major shopping city free to the general public; over 12 months advertisers will have inclusion into 120,000 copies of Netpaper given to savvy shopping consumers in the UK’s most affluent cities. The minimum sign-up is a full 12 months so advertisers benefit from full UK exposure.

Being exclusive to 500 advertisers only, we only list a maximum of 20 advertisers per category so as to keep competition to a minimum whilst still offering consumers the choice they desire. Adverts will feature company logos as well as a text to promote your business. You can change your message every issue to target the specific city or season in question to drive your particular sale or offer that you wish to promote at a certain time of year.

Each month we give away 13 free large advertising spaces ( half A4 pages and 1/4 A4) within the printed web directory to randomly selected advertisers. We work with selected advertisers to design these adverts for maximum affect and impact.

Your business will also be supported online via Gridspace.co.uk. Gridspace is Netpapers online links directory for its 500 advertisers. With link exchanges not popular with Google, having quality inbound links can help your link popularity in the search engines & therefore deliver quality UK traffic. Higher link popularity scores = Higher search engine ranking, higher visitors & higher revenue.

The cost for this advertising is £9.99 per month with a minimum 12 month sign up so as to benefit from full distribution across the full range of cities: London, Edinburgh, Leeds, Manchester, Brighton, Bristol, Newcastle, Nottingham, Newcastle, Birmingham, Glasgow & Cardiff.
